camelCase
camelCase
  • Видео 18
  • Просмотров 85 615
I Added This Button to LinkedIn
In this tutorial, I'll show you how to easily write a #Chrome extension that enriches #LinkedIn with useful AI functions by #OpenAI. All you need is a little knowledge of #JavaScript and #HTML.
🍿 Chapters:
00:00 Intro
00:59 Create a Chrome Extension
02:05 Mutation Observer
03:56 OpenAI API
🔗 Links:
GitHub Repository: github.com/fbernack/linkedin-chatgpt-extension/tree/main
Extension in the Chrome Web Store: chromewebstore.google.com/detail/linkedidontknowwhattorepl/ejohmconbkcnhmfgemofgbdoojjdhcmm?hl=de
🧑‍💻 Further information:
How to Develop Chrome Extensions: developer.chrome.com/docs/extensions/develop
Просмотров: 138

Видео

The Book That Made Me a Better Developer
Просмотров 2,8 тыс.Месяц назад
Being a successful software developer involves more than just tackling technical challenges. In this video, I introduce the book "13 Habits of Highly Productive Developers" by Zeno Rocha. Discover best practices, tips, and tricks from experienced developers that you can start applying to your career right now. 👨🏻‍💻 Check out CodeCrafters and get 40% off with my referral link: app.codecrafters.i...
Popover API: Native Pop-Ups With HTML Only
Просмотров 1,5 тыс.2 месяца назад
Since 2024 you can display #Popovers in the browser without writing a single line of JavaScript. There is the new #PopoverAPI for this purpose, the most important features of which I will show you in this short tutorial. 🍿 Chapters: 00:00 Intro 00:36 Create a Popover 01:28 Popover Modes 01:49 Backdrop 02:38 Styling Example 🔗 Links: Codepen Example: codepen.io/fbernack/pen/rNgmexV My Blogpost: m...
Why Google's IDX Is Not a VS Code Killer
Просмотров 31 тыс.3 месяца назад
In this video, we dive into #Google's new development environment, #ProjectIDX, which is now in public beta. We'll explore its most important features, like workspaces running on Linux VMs, AI-supported programming with #Gemini and mobile previews for #Flutter projects. 🍿 Chapters: 00:00 Intro 00:29 What is Project IDX? 01:39 Workspaces 03:49 Previews 04:37 Flutter Development 05:47 Gemini 06:2...
Java Streams Crash Course: Everything You Need to Know
Просмотров 1663 месяца назад
In this video you will learn how to use #JavaStreams and why they should be part of every #Java developer's toolbox. Discover what map() and flatMap() are all about, how Streams improve the readability of your code and what the difference is between #declarative and #imperative programming. 🍿 Chapters: 00:00 Intro 00:39 Overview 03:19 Element Transformation 04:52 Stream Flattening 06:36 Streams...
Top 5 CSS Features for 2024
Просмотров 20 тыс.4 месяца назад
In this video, I'll walk you through five great #CSS features that have recently become widely available. From the long-awaited #ContainerQueries to the powerful #has pseudo-class, and the convenience of #CSSNesting to the precision of #Subgrids, we'll explore how these tools can help you in your daily work. Stay ahead of the curve and unlock the full potential of CSS in 2024. 🍿 Chapters: 00:00...
Jest Tutorial: Start with Unit Testing in JavaScript & Write Better Code
Просмотров 4316 месяцев назад
In this tutorial, I'll show you how to kickstart your #JavaScript testing with #Jest and embrace Test Driven Development (#TDD). You'll learn to set up Jest, write your first unit tests and follow the TDD cycle to ensure your code is both robust and reliable. Plus, I'll touch on using Jest to check your test coverage, making sure every part of your code is tested. My GitHub Repository: github.c...
Get Started With Qwik: The JavaScript Framework Game-Changer
Просмотров 8 тыс.6 месяцев назад
This video gives you an introduction to #Qwik, the new, super-fast #JavaScript framework. Get to know the essential concepts and develop your first Qwik web app. We go into #Resumability, #LazyLoading, #JavaScriptStreaming and so much more. My GitHub Repository: github.com/fbernack/qwik-tutorial 🍿 Chapters: 00:00 Intro 00:41 Hello, World! 01:23 What makes Qwik so special? 06:22 Preparations 07:...
Use GitHub Actions to Deploy to Vercel (Preview & Production Deployments)
Просмотров 5 тыс.Год назад
In this video, I'll show you how to use #GitHubActions to deploy an Angular application to #Vercel. We will do production deployments as well as preview deployments for each new feature, which is developed on a separate branch. In addition, we'll include test automation in the pipeline. My GitHub Repository: github.com/fbernack/github-vercel-deploy 🧑‍💻 Further information: Install Angular CLI |...
How To Create a Web Scraper With GitHub Actions (That Makes My Baby Swim)
Просмотров 596Год назад
I built myself a simple web scraper using GitHub Actions and Python's Beautiful Soup. In this tutorial I explain how you can easily create something like this yourself. My GitHub Repository: github.com/fbernack/baby-swimming-web-scraper 🧑‍💻 Further information: App Passwords | Google Help: support.google.com/accounts/answer/185833?hl=en Cron expression editor: crontab.guru 🍿 Chapters: 00:00 Int...
Google Earth Timelapse 1984-2020 Supercut
Просмотров 1,6 тыс.3 года назад
Google Earth hat ein fantastisches, neues Feature: Seit gestern kann man auf der Plattform Satellitenaufnahmen von 1984-2020 einsehen. Beeindruckend und erschreckend zugleich. Während Mega-Cities wie Dubai ein irres Wachstum hingelegt haben, schwinden auf der anderen Seite Gletscher, es findet die Rodung von Wäldern statt, wie am Hambacher Forst, und die australischen Waldbrände beeinträchtigen...
Ein Affe spielt Pong - mit seinen Gedanken
Просмотров 3123 года назад
Neuralink, ein US-amerikanisches Neurotechnologie-Unternehmen von Elon Musk, hat in der vergangenen Woche ein Video von einem Affen vorgestellt, der mit einem Brain-Computer-Interface einen Computer bedient. Quellen & Links Neuralink - Monkey MindPong: neuralink.com/blog/
Video aus für’s Klima: CO2-Bilanz von Zoom & Co
Просмотров 5313 года назад
Netflix, Zoom & Co sind seit Beginn der Corona-Pandemie noch begehrter denn je. Mit einer steigenden Nutzung steigt aber auch der Energiebedarf. Was ihr über den Stromverbrauch von Streaming- und Videodiensten wissen müsst, erfahrt ihr in diesem Video. Quellen & Links Obringer et al. - The overlooked environmental footprint of increasing Internet use: doi.org/10.1016/j.resconrec.2020.105389 Umw...
Eskalation im Cyberkrieg? - Hackerangriffe auf hunderttausende westliche Unternehmen
Просмотров 9313 года назад
Nach Angriffen der Chinesischen Hackergruppe Hafnium auf hunderttausende Microsoft Exchange Server weltweit, mehren sich Befürchtungen nach einer Eskalation im Cyberkrieg. Was dahinter steckt, erkläre ich euch in diesem Video. 00:00 Intro 00:35 Hafnium-Hack 03:23 Cyberkrieg 07:28 Attribution 09:26 Fazit Quellen & Links Microsoft - New nation-state cyberattacks: blogs.microsoft.com/on-the-issues...
Drei der teuersten Softwarefehler aller Zeiten
Просмотров 1,4 тыс.3 года назад
Wie nur drei Softwarefehler zusammengenommen 910 Millionen Euro Schaden anrichten konnten - das erfahrt ihr in diesem Video. Drei der teuersten Bugs aller Zeiten, einfach erklärt! 00:00 Intro 01:05 Schiaparelli 07:30 Ariane 5 12:47 Knight Capital Quellen & Links Schiaparelli Artikel der ESA über Schiaparelli: exploration.esa.int/web/mars/-/47852-entry-descent-and-landing-demonstrator-module Unt...
Java Sealed Classes erklärt
Просмотров 3533 года назад
Java Sealed Classes erklärt
Ein Quadrat ist kein Rechteck - Das Liskovsche Substitutionsprinzip
Просмотров 7083 года назад
Ein Quadrat ist kein Rechteck - Das Liskovsche Substitutionsprinzip
Java Streams erklärt
Просмотров 10 тыс.3 года назад
Java Streams erklärt

Комментарии

  • @vibgyor1440
    @vibgyor1440 22 часа назад

    the new update of idx is just great check it

  • @nawamarora1542
    @nawamarora1542 День назад

    Now this big company are start monopolising

  • @Water089
    @Water089 3 дня назад

    This takes tremendous amount of time to open...I waited for about 2 3 min but it didn't opened.

  • @ikbo
    @ikbo 3 дня назад

    subbed. great video! can you do one with constainer queries in action?

  • @user-xv8dn4nm5k
    @user-xv8dn4nm5k 3 дня назад

    Thank for sharing👍

  • @vasiovasio
    @vasiovasio 3 дня назад

    Ok, I have a deal - put a new task in your Google Calendar for May 2025 and try it again. Do not look at IDE stuff, the editor, spaces, etc, But at the Gemini integration and how it performs! Google has a Goal to make the Programmer work more like some sort of Architect, the person that Say what needs to be done, and Gemini can outsource the actually boring keyboard typing! We have IDE in the Cloud and even now, from GitHub with virtual machines and even with CoPilot AI. The Mega Goal is to sit down with some sort of Playbook with all task that needs to be done - like in the QA when you can describe what needs to be done and after that in Almost plain English Cupress or Pest create the whole test suite. With AI we can remove the word "almost" and we can do basically text to code :). Please set a reminder in the calendar and let's see their progress for one year!

  • @BumHaven
    @BumHaven 4 дня назад

    I last used Java 1.4 many years ago. This short overview was exactly what I needed. Thanks!

  • @jch7242
    @jch7242 4 дня назад

    This is exactly I've been looking for! Thanks!

  • @Snurklll
    @Snurklll 6 дней назад

    Hab chatGPT gefragt, was ich für mein Szenario am besten nutzen könnte, streams war die Antwort und dein Video hat es mir dann wirklich beigebracht, danke!

  • @PaLangCODE
    @PaLangCODE 10 дней назад

    Underrated channel,

  • @iftyislam6761
    @iftyislam6761 12 дней назад

    damm, that will kill nextjs

  • @BoomixDe
    @BoomixDe 14 дней назад

    Reading the comments shows that basically no one knows that you can run VS Code in the cloud too (for years)

  • @mawais_malik
    @mawais_malik 16 дней назад

    I am having an issue with build prod. How vercel will differentiate angular 'ng build' and 'ng build prod'.

  • @HenryBloggit
    @HenryBloggit 23 дня назад

    Wow I’ve been using JQuery for this since forever, this looks much simpler

  • @MohamedElguarir
    @MohamedElguarir 28 дней назад

    Great content man, I never thought creating chrome extensions was this easy 🙏🔥 Thanks!

    • @camelCaseDev
      @camelCaseDev 28 дней назад

      It really is! Super helpful for a lot of use cases.

  • @jimmyalessandrolopez
    @jimmyalessandrolopez 29 дней назад

    Main video for GitHub Actions whit Angular and Vercel

  • @abdulrosid4060
    @abdulrosid4060 29 дней назад

    Really awesome 🎉🎉

  • @AndrieMC
    @AndrieMC 29 дней назад

    It has no settings sync, fuck it

  • @jorgerangel2390
    @jorgerangel2390 Месяц назад

    Yea apple is not letting that simulator fly

  • @soniamaklouf1178
    @soniamaklouf1178 Месяц назад

    Hi thank you for this explanation Could you make a video on making the always great grid demo ?

  • @leonzzonly
    @leonzzonly Месяц назад

    ios development is an issue, what about desktop apps development? and direct debug on real device? how??

  • @misbahhasan6272
    @misbahhasan6272 Месяц назад

    I was trying to install a python library in idx but it was not getting installed

  • @it_is_ni
    @it_is_ni Месяц назад

    Thanks! Short and sweet and source provided. Thanks again.

  • @muratasarslan2359
    @muratasarslan2359 Месяц назад

    wonderful. I like it 😃

  • @senast
    @senast Месяц назад

    I don't think that there are any privacy problems in using project idx. Why? Because you're not hosting your full public website on it. It should just be your testing environment. It's a nice project from Google and let's see what the future will bring to us.

    • @camelCaseDev
      @camelCaseDev Месяц назад

      That‘s true. But I was actually thinking more about companies that don't want to store their source code on a Google server.

  • @meaneater15
    @meaneater15 Месяц назад

    Thanks for this overview. I always fear missing the latest and hottest stuff. But this time I don't 😜

  • @theblueplanet3576
    @theblueplanet3576 Месяц назад

    Excellent. Thanks for sharing. I was looking at ideas to create a status page 👍

  • @thantko20
    @thantko20 Месяц назад

    You earned a new sub here! This is such a high quality content. Habit 3 and 8 are the ones I'm lacking of!

  • @shoooozzzz
    @shoooozzzz Месяц назад

    legend!

  • @shoooozzzz
    @shoooozzzz Месяц назад

    Good content and well presented. When you have 1M subscribers, I will proudly say I was sub #1677

  • @alvrcueva
    @alvrcueva Месяц назад

    Underrated channel!!!! Definitely, new sub here :D

  • @Harshit.git911
    @Harshit.git911 Месяц назад

    Got a new sub buddy, looking forward for more quality content ;-D

  • @LauBernie
    @LauBernie Месяц назад

    Very much applicable to the work as inhouse legal counsel as well ;-)

    • @camelCaseDev
      @camelCaseDev Месяц назад

      Many thanks for the feedback! That's right, the basic idea can certainly be applied to a number of business sectors :-)

  • @EnchantTheWorldETW
    @EnchantTheWorldETW Месяц назад

    i cant believe this only has 300 views i thought i was watching a video from a channel with 100k+ subs keep up the great work super hight quality video learned alot!

    • @camelCaseDev
      @camelCaseDev Месяц назад

      Thank you so much! Working on the 100k+ subs ;)

  • @zeteya
    @zeteya Месяц назад

    Another option for an endpoint is to use the server$ function, which the qwik docs website recommend.

  • @dany.8503
    @dany.8503 Месяц назад

    I think of it as a replit killer than vs code

  • @hasipTimurtas
    @hasipTimurtas 2 месяца назад

    Came here to watch the benefits of IDX

  • @mfathinhalim
    @mfathinhalim 2 месяца назад

    i think idx basicly vscode but optimized for browser well the target is for people that have bad devices or only using phone/tablet for coding (or you has important work without your code device, you can do that in other device)

  • @danielmorales1981
    @danielmorales1981 2 месяца назад

    great video

  • @MohamedElguarir
    @MohamedElguarir 2 месяца назад

    normaly popovers are anchored to the trigger and do not take the whole screen, this is a dialog not popover anymore don't you think

    • @trejohnson7677
      @trejohnson7677 7 дней назад

      this doesn’t come for free. this functionality is uniquely defined in every implementing library.

  • @GarthScaysbrook
    @GarthScaysbrook 2 месяца назад

    Thanks for the intro on popover api. I might try and use it in my next project :)

  • @VitaliyNET
    @VitaliyNET 2 месяца назад

    Lost one hour to configure google idx… always message - allow cookies

  • @camelCaseDev
    @camelCaseDev 2 месяца назад

    Interesting trivia: In this video, I say the word "popover" 33 times ;-)

  • @rafaelrojas9028
    @rafaelrojas9028 2 месяца назад

    When developing mobile cross platform with flutter and having web based iOS, android and web simulators is a VSCode killer 100% on that field.

  • @yayusuwardi8934
    @yayusuwardi8934 2 месяца назад

    nice tutorial, could you make qwik authentication system please.....

  • @RenoFizaldy
    @RenoFizaldy 2 месяца назад

    Seems like google will monetize it soon after the beta version, i think idx is rival of codespaces and cloud9

  • @terrabys
    @terrabys 2 месяца назад

    IDX is VS Code in the cloud...

  • @Usman._
    @Usman._ 2 месяца назад

    Trash. It will be gone. What if you don’t have an internet connection? Developing on a train or while commuting ? Hmm

  • @mryan744
    @mryan744 2 месяца назад

    I kind of don’t understand what is the difference if there is any between Gitpod and Google IDX